the Difference and Comparative Advantages Between Flange Nuts and Hexagonal Nuts

What is a flange hex nut?

A flange hex nut is a type of fastener that combines the features of a standard hex nut with an integrated wide flange or collar at its base. The hexagonal shape allows it to be tightened using a wrench or socket, while the flange acts like a washer, distributing the pressure over a larger area and providing a more secure hold.

 

What is the difference between a nut and a flange nut?

A nut and a flange nut are both types of fasteners used to secure bolts, but they have some key differences:

Standard Nut (Hex Nut):

  • A standard nut, often referred to as a hex nut due to its six-sided shape, is a simple fastener with a threaded hole.
  • It is used in conjunction with a bolt or screw to clamp two or more parts together by being screwed onto the external threads of the bolt.
  • The contact surface of a standard nut is relatively small, which means that it can sometimes dig into soft materials or not distribute the clamping force evenly.

 

Flange Nut:

  • A flange nut, also known as a washer nut, has an integral wide flange at its base.
  • The flange serves as a built-in washer, spreading the load over a larger area and reducing the chance of damage to the material being fastened.
  • This design helps to prevent loosening under vibration and provides a more stable and secure hold. The flange also assists in centering the nut on the bolt, which can be particularly useful when dealing with oversized or irregular holes.

 

In summary, the primary difference between a standard nut and a flange nut is the presence of the flange on the latter, which enhances its performance by distributing pressure and providing a more stable connection.

 

What are the benefits of flange nuts?

  • Increased Load Distribution: The wide flange at the base of the nut acts as an integrated washer, spreading the load over a larger surface area. This reduces the pressure on the material being fastened and minimizes the risk of damage or indentation.
  • Vibration Resistance: The flange provides additional support and helps to resist loosening due to vibration. This is particularly important in machinery, vehicles, and other environments where there is a lot of movement or mechanical stress.
  • Centering: The flange can help to center the nut on the bolt, which is useful when dealing with oversized or irregular holes. This ensures that the nut is seated properly and the load is evenly distributed.
  • Reduced Need for Additional Washers: Because the flange serves the function of a washer, it eliminates the need for a separate flat washer in most cases. This can simplify assembly and reduce the number of parts needed.
  • Improved Aesthetics: In some applications, the flange can provide a more finished and aesthetically pleasing appearance, as it covers a wider area and may hide any rough edges or imperfections around the hole.
  • Prevention of Surface Damage: The flange helps to prevent the nut from digging into soft or delicate surfaces, such as wood, plastic, or thin metal, which can be damaged by the high pressure exerted by a standard nut.
  • Enhanced Stability: The larger contact area provided by the flange can enhance the stability of the joint, especially in situations where the fastener is subject to shear forces or side loading.

These benefits make flange nuts a popular choice in various industries, including automotive, construction, manufacturing, and any application where a strong, reliable, and stable connection is required.
